One of the most pervasive problems we observe with the Viking R6, especially given Covington's pervasive humidity and proximity to the Gulf, is the deterioration of the motor brushes. These brushes are vital for power transmission to the motor armature; their wear can result in erratic power delivery, a noticeable reduction in torque, or even total motor shutdown. We perform meticulous replacements with OEM or superior quality components to fully restore your R6's operational integrity.
Another common point of failure for the R6 is its clutch assembly. If this critical component is not precisely calibrated, or if it endures excessive force from gate obstructions, it can begin to slip, causing the gate to become immobile or fail to move altogether. Our expert technicians carefully assess, adjust, and rigorously test the clutch to confirm proper engagement and disengagement, ensuring both functionality and adherence to safety protocols.
We are also frequently called to diagnose and resolve issues with the R6's encoder system. This sophisticated sensor provides the control board with precise gate position data; if it malfunctions, gets obstructed by debris, or suffers damage, the gate may stop unpredictably or refuse to operate. Your Viking R6 may start, stop, or reverse unpredictably. This can stem from humid conditions corroding circuit board traces, faulty safety sensors, or debris in the gate track causing intermittent resistance, especially prevalent in Covington's outdoor environment.
If the R6 motor frequently overheats or ceases operation entirely, it could be due to increased friction from worn bearings, electrical overloads common during summer heat spikes, or prolonged exposure to moisture compromising internal motor windings.
Malfunctions with the R6's encoder, damaged limit switches, or the control board's inability to maintain accurate gate position tracking can cause the gate to halt prematurely, affecting both property access and security around the Bogue Falaya River.
Loud clunking, grinding, or squealing sounds often signal mechanical wear, such as a damaged drive sprocket, an excessively worn chain, or issues within the gearbox. The Viking R6's heavy-duty components, while robust, can still succumb to constant use and the local climate's effects.
Should the gate fail to reverse when an obstruction is detected, or if it reverses without apparent cause, this indicates a critical problem with the safety sensor system, such as misaligned photo-eyes or a faulty control board interpreting signals incorrectly, posing a safety hazard for residents and visitors.
